Output 8aa6d3c65746ce9c19e29e98c77878c9d639fa51682071b51cd91b535760e8c3:3

value
2858713312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dae66ab0c305a059795b1117e5a19e7f50f153a8 OP_EQUAL
address
3MeTFzwy5Xctc3xHAisXzWpY82f6wZsJgD
transaction
8aa6d3c65746ce9c19e29e98c77878c9d639fa51682071b51cd91b535760e8c3
spent
true